Oh no, the devs are to blame. Lots of people including me bought into the promise that this would be a Pokémon mmo. We expected expansion packs, coop content, new monsters to catch and new places to see. The devs vehemently oppose adding new content to the game and have been saying as much since late early game, right before launch, when most people have already paid.
Unfortunately, the devs see mmos as “games where you grind a lot”. Sure you can play the story coop, but at end game you have nothing to do with a friend. Sure, lairs technically have 5 players but everyone is playing their own game and the only interaction is a shared pool of resources.
The game is super grindy for no reason, it’s always online despite not having much justification for that aside from “you have to see players in the world, doesn’t matter that you can’t interact with them in any meaningful way”, and updates focus on meaningless pvp content with nothing major like new tems to spice things up.
If you asked me before launch if the game was worth it, I would have readily said yes, even if just for the storyline. Unfortunately, they rushed it so hard after the mid-point that they botched it completely, and you are left with a barely coherent, pointless excuse of a story.
It’s not the worst game out there, I have sunk 350 hours or so in it (most of that grinding), but the devs have piss-poor decision making, a lack of transparency, an aversion to criticism and they are getting desperate. You’re better off not getting invested in this.
